Kerala PSC sets record with 902 job notifications and 36,813 appointment recommendations in 2025.

Thiruvananthapuram: The Public Service Commission (PSC) set a record in 2025 in issuing job recruitment notifications. A total of 902 notifications were released during the year. The previous highest was in 2022, with 816 notifications.
Of the 902 notifications issued in 2025, 294 were published on December 30 and 31 alone. In 2024, there were 812 notifications in total—90 fewer than in 2025. The first notification of the year was for the Kerala Administrative Service (KAS).
There was also an increase in appointment recommendations compared to the previous year. In 2025, the PSC sent appointment advice for 36,813 candidates—2,619 more than in 2024. That year, 34,194 candidates had received appointment recommendations. From 2023 onwards, PSC has been able to send more than 30,000 appointment recommendations for three consecutive years. Taking the figures from 2016 onwards, the number of total recommendations since the Left government came to power has crossed 3 lakh. The highest number of recommendations in PSC’s history was in 2010, when 44,272 candidates received appointment advice.
In 2025, the PSC published rank lists for a total of 1,130 posts and prepared shortlists for 1,276 posts. Examinations were conducted for 1,405 posts in the year. The recruitment process for the second batch of the Kerala Administrative Service was also completed, and the rank list is expected in February.
